@GreenAkersPC
@GreenAkersPC 18 сағат бұрын
Using AC in a house that’s been sealed with closed cell foam insulation will cause humidity inside the house. In houses like this be sure to have a circulator installed by a HVAC tech to ensure proper ventilation. Cooking and living in the home also produces quite a bit of moisture in a house that isn’t well ventilated.

@GreenAkersPC
@GreenAkersPC 18 сағат бұрын
Springtails come in from outside but do not infest carpets. If the carpet is moldy or full of fungus I would think they would be attracted to it though but under normal circumstances they are not attracted to carpet but mold and mildew
